Nils Alix-Tabeling: But Who is Ulrike Mandrake?

Language: German and English
Performer: Laura Schuller and Louis Sé
Duration: about 40 Minutes

In the form of an operetta, Nils Alix-Tabeling presents a dialogue between a sleeping demon and a female figure whose biographical and character traits are based on the journalist Ulrike Meinhof, the politician Rosa Luxemburg and the writer Unica Zürn.
If I were an herb myself I would be a rhyzome of nettles, Hawthorne, and brambles.
I would choose to spread my roots in a military complex. Covering the land with spikes, tearing at the legs of soldier, making each of them experience at least a sample of the pain that they bring to the world.
I would cover each tank and missile launcher with wooden whips, slowly biting my way through the metal with acidic sap. Filling the canon with leaves and branches until they blew themselves over and over again!
I would leave not one single weapon intact in the world, I would turn them all to bright pilars of orange rust, held together by spiky Hawthorne.
In their place berries will feed the world.
I would be the last and only weapon of mass destruction, a green beam of spores and seeds tearing the world into submission, and peace…
